    @71, Akume is a quintessential leader, extraordinary administrator- Bago

    Minna

    Governor Mohammed Umaru Bago of Niger state has described the Secretary to the Government of the Federation (SGF) Senator George Akume as a quintessential leader who has tremendously contributed to the deepening of the nation’s Democracy and nation-building.

    Governor Bago satated this in a felicitation message to celebrate the Secretary to the Government of the Federation (SGF) Sen. George Akume on his 71st birthday.

    In a congratulatory message issued hy his Chief Press Secretary, Bologi Ibrahim, the governor described the celebrant as an extraordinary administrator.

    “The SGF tremendously contributed to deepening Democracy and nation-building when he served and rose to the pinnacle of his career in the Federal Civil Service,and became Governor of Benue State for 8 years”, he said.

    The Governor explained that the celebrant also served as a Senator from 2007 to 2019, and thereafter became a Minister of the Federal Republic between 2019 and 2023 from where he was appointed as the SGF.

    He said, “the track record of the Septuagenarian is outstanding, reflecting the administrative competence, intellectual capacity, dedication, and commitment of the former lawmaker to enhancing the development of the nation”

    Governor Bago prayed for more years in sound health for him to continue to serve humanity.
